In the context of live events and performances, a proposal for a new position focused on audio visual design can demonstrate the importance of incorporating cutting-edge technology and expertise to create unforgettable experiences. # Real-Time Visuals and Projection Mapping Audio visual design software for live events often includes powerful tools for real-time visuals and projection mapping. These features enable designers to create dynamic and responsive visual displays that seamlessly integrate with the physical environment, transforming stages, venues, and even architectural structures into immersive canvases. # Synchronized Lighting and Stage Automation Lighting and stage automation are essential components of live events and performances, and audio visual design software provides tools to synchronize these elements with audio and visuals. Designers can create intricate lighting cues, automate stage movements, and integrate special effects, ensuring a cohesive and captivating experience for audiences. # Interactive Audience Engagement Modern audio visual design software offers innovative ways to engage audiences and create interactive experiences during live events. From real-time social media integration to audience participation through mobile apps or wearable devices, designers can leverage these tools to foster a deeper connection between performers and attendees. # Virtual and Augmented Reality Integration The integration of virtual reality (VR) and augmented reality (AR) technologies into live events is rapidly gaining traction, and audio visual design software is at the forefront of this revolution. Designers can create immersive virtual environments, augment physical spaces with digital content, and offer unique experiences that blur the lines between reality and the digital realm. # Audio Mixing and Sound Reinforcement # Audio plays a critical role in live events and performances, and audio visual design software provides advanced tools for audio mixing and sound reinforcement. Designers can fine-tune audio levels, apply effects, and ensure optimal sound quality throughout the venue, ensuring that every audience member experiences the audio as intended. # Show Control and Automation # Coordinating the various elements of a live event or performance can be a daunting task, but audio visual design software offers show control and automation solutions. Designers can program complex cues, automate sequences, and integrate various systems (lighting, audio, video, etc.) into a seamless and synchronized experience. # Remote Collaboration and Previsualization Live events often involve collaboration between various teams and stakeholders, and audio visual design software facilitates remote collaboration and previsualization. Designers can share projects, collaborate in real-time, and preview the entire event or performance before the actual execution, ensuring a smooth and cohesive production. # # Content Creation and Asset Management In addition to controlling the live elements, audio visual design software often includes tools for content creation and asset management. Designers can create custom visuals, animations, and graphics, as well as organize and manage media assets for efficient access during live events. # Cross-Platform Compatibility and Integration # Live events often involve a variety of hardware and software systems, and audio visual design software must be compatible and able to integrate with these various components. From lighting consoles and media servers to video switchers and projection systems, cross-platform compatibility ensures a seamless integration and reliable performance during live events. # Future-Proofing and Scalability As technology continues to evolve, audio visual design software must be capable of adapting to new trends and innovations in the live events industry.
